Job Description: Stadium Concessions Manager
Overview
Skylands Stadium is seeking a dynamic and experienced Stadium Concessions Manager to oversee all aspects of our concession operations. The ideal candidate will be responsible for managing concession stands, ensuring exceptional service, and maintaining high standards of food quality and safety.
Responsibilities
Operations Management: Oversee daily operations of all concession stands within the stadium, ensuring efficient and effective service during events.
Staff Management: Recruit, hire, train, schedule, and supervise concession staff, including cashiers, cooks, and servers. Foster a positive work environment and encourage teamwork.
Inventory Control: Maintain inventory levels by ordering supplies, managing stock, and conducting regular inventory checks. Ensure all items are stored properly and meet safety standards.
Food Quality and Safety: Ensure all food and beverages are prepared and served according to health and safety regulations. Conduct regular inspections to maintain cleanliness and compliance with health codes.
Financial Management: Manage budgets, track sales, and control costs to maximize profitability. Prepare financial reports and analyze performance data to identify areas for improvement.
Customer Service: Ensure a high level of customer satisfaction by addressing complaints and resolving issues promptly. Train staff to provide excellent customer service.
Menu Planning: Develop and update concession menus, considering customer preferences and seasonal items. Work with vendors to source quality products at competitive prices.
Event Coordination: Coordinate with event organizers and stadium management to plan and execute concessions for various events, including games, concerts, and special events.
Marketing and Promotion: Implement marketing strategies to promote concession offerings. Develop special promotions and pricing strategies to boost sales.
Compliance and Reporting: Ensure compliance with all local, state, and federal regulations related to food service operations. Prepare and submit necessary reports to management and regulatory agencies.
Qualifications
Experience: Minimum of 2-3 years of experience in food and beverage management, preferably in a stadium or large event venue setting.
Education: Bachelor’s degree in Hospitality Management, Business Administration, or a related field preferred but not mandatory.
Skills: Strong leadership, organizational, and communication skills. Ability to manage multiple tasks and work under pressure.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, and Outlook).
Customer Focus: Demonstrated commitment to delivering exceptional customer service.
Financial Acumen: Experience in budgeting, financial reporting, and cost control.
Food Safety: Knowledge of food safety regulations and standards. ServSafe certification or equivalent preferred.
Flexibility: Willingness to work irregular hours, including evenings, weekends, and holidays, as required by event schedules.
